ランク配置に応じた集団通信アルゴリズム動的選択技術の提案
スポンサーリンク
概要
- 論文の詳細を見る
計算機が大規模化,複雑化する中で,通信ライブラリの実装手段を適切に選択する技術が重要となっている.特に,計算機の通信性能がメッセージサイズやランク数だけでなく,計算ノードの相対位置によって大きく変動するようになったため,従来のように,ベンチマークプログラム等を用いて静的に閾値を決定する手法では,適切な選択が行えない.そこで本研究では,通信ライブラリの実装手段を動的に選択する技術のひとつとして,実行時の集団通信のアルゴリズム動的選択技術を提案する.この技術では,ランク配置情報とトポロジの特性から各アルゴリズムの性能を予測し,選択対象のアルゴリズムを絞り込んだうえで,実際の集団通信呼び出し時に各アルゴリズムを試して最適なアルゴリズムを選択する.本稿ではこの技術の実装例として Alltoall 通信を作成し,ベンチマークプログラムを用いて,提案手法の有効性を確認した.
- 2012-03-19
著者
関連論文
- 遠隔メモリスワップのためのユーザレベルソフトウエアDLMの性能評価(ネットワーク,SWoPP佐賀2008-2008年並列/分散/協調処理に関する『佐賀』サマー・ワークショップ)
- 遠隔メモリを利用する大容量メモリシステムDLMとコンパイラ(計算環境)
- 分散大容量メモリシステムDLMの設計とDLMコンパイラの構築(分散システム,コンピュータシステムのインタコネクト技術及び一般)
- 大規模クラスタにおけるソケットダイレクトプロトコルSDPの性能評価(インタコネクト, SWOPP武雄2005 (2005年並列/分散/協調処理に関する「武雄」サマー・ワークショップ))
- グリッド環境下における並列分子動力学ポータルサイトの構築(グリッド)
- グリッド環境下における並列分子動力学ポータルサイトの構築
- 遠隔メモリを利用する分散大容量メモリシステムDLMの設計と10 Gb Ethernetにおける初期性能評価
- PCクラスタの現状と導入のための基礎知識
- 負荷バランスの動的最適化によるMPIブロードキャスト性能改善
- セマンティックログを用いた可視化システム診断のすすめ
- W03-(3) PC クラスタでのハイエンドベクトル計算機の置き換え可能性
- プロジェクト開始から,システム構成の概要,未来に向けた取り組みまで 世界1位を獲得したスーパーコンピュータ「京」の概要と未来
- MPI_Allreduceの「京」上での実装と評価
- MPI_Allreduceの「京」上での実装と評価
- MPI_Allreduceの「京」上での実装と評価
- MPI_Allreduceの「京」上での実装と評価
- ランク配置に応じた集団通信アルゴリズム動的選択技術の提案
- スーパーコンピュータ「京」の高性能・高信頼ファイルシステム (特集 スーパーコンピュータ「京」)
- システム概要 : 世界トップクラスの演算性能と使いやすさを両立 (特集 スーパーコンピュータ「京(けい)」)
- 京速コンピュータ「京」のアーキテクチャと開発の現状 (次世代スーパーコンピュータ)
- MPI_Allreduceの「京」上での実装と評価
- KVMとXen Server上のゲストOSのベンチマーク結果の比較
- KVMとXen Server上のゲストOSのベンチマーク結果の比較
- 先進技術解説 京コンピュータの先進技術
- 京コンピュータの先進技術
- スーパーコンピュータ「京」の構成と評価(計算機システム,システム開発論文)